Sight Fishing Made Easy!

Let's talk about bed fishing! Matt breaks down the EXACT baits that you need to be throwing during the spawn and explains when to throw each style and color. 

Color selection... 
Focus on using Green Pumpkins, Browns, and true bluegill colors. If the fish aren't responding to the natural colors switch to either White, Chartreuse, or colors with a lot of flash to try and elicit a reaction strike. Both methods can be effective but always start with the natural colors so you don't spook finicky bass.

Bedfishing during the spawn is often controversial but it doesn't need to be. When done responsibly its a great opportunity to catch a fish of a lifetime without damaging the resource. Treat the fish with the utmost respect and return them to the water immediately.
